Experience the picturesque tow-path from Whitehead Harbour to Blackhead on a guided coastal walk.

Led by Kerri Whiteside from our Living Seas Team and Ben Simon, Biodiversity Officer with Carrickfergus Borough Council, enjoy a leisurely walk towards Blackhead, stopping en-route to investigate the rocky, sandy, cobbly and muddy shores where seaweed, sea shells and anemones are waiting to be discovered.

This is a free event to celebrate The Wildlife Trusts' National Marine Week events, which are being held all across the UK.
